INDUSTRY SCRUTINIZES FAA PLANS FOR NEXT FIVE YEARS

The Federal Aviation Administration has drawn generally high marks from general aviation groups for the initiatives and vision included in the latest five-year agency outlook, the draft Revised Flight Plan 2006-2010, but references to funding shortages sprinkled within the plan and in an...
